As an exercise I decided to create a little vanilla JavaScript game using ES6 syntax that runs in the browser. The program works fine.
I'd like to test it using Jasmine. However, whenever I try to perform an import e.g.
import Deck from "../Deck.js";
Deck.js starts:
export default class Deck {
I get error SyntaxError: Cannot use import statement outside a module.
Things I've done:
- Installed node v13.0.1 - I thought this version of node allowed es6 modules.
- Installed jasmine and initialized node ./node_module/jasmine/bin/jasmine init
- Run node ./node_module/jasmine/bin/jasmine- works fine without imports
- Run node --experimental-modules ./node_module/jasmine/bin/jasmine- doesn't work with imports
- Tried require instead of import: const Deck = require('../Deck.js');-SyntaxError: Unexpected token 'export'
How do I get jasmine to work with imports? At the moment I cannot include any files to test !
I'm sure I've gone about this the wrong way, but i just want some cmd line tests.
